Abstract

This study aims to compare the characteristics of the handmade liquid hand soap formula and its effectiveness in reducing the number of germs. The formulation used is the difference in the amount of EDTA, Texapon, and NaCl used in soap making. The characterization carried out was organoleptic, physical stability at room temperature, pH, viscosity, foam height and stability, water holding capacity, and density. Meanwhile, reduced number of germs was carried out by calculating the total plate number (ALT) of bacteria on the test taker hand before and after washing their hands. The results obtained were that the first formula (P1) which used less amounts of EDTA, Texapon, and NaCl had a bright color, lack of foam, perfect solubility,stable at room temperature, and did not cause a burning feeling in the hands. Whereas the second formulation (P2) with a higher amount of EDTA, Texapon, and NaCl hadexellence in the amoont of foam compared to the previous formula but the solubility was not perfect, less stable at room temperature and caused a burning feeling in the hands. The result of Pairef t test show that the t count is bigger than t table, so the different formulation had an effect on reducing the germ on the test taker hand based on ALT germ number parameter. P1 formulation can reduce the number of bacteria on hands by 47.64% and P2 formulation by 36.12%.

Abstract

Endophytic bacteria are bacteria that live in plant tissue without causing negative effects. Endophytic bacteria can produce bioactive compounds that can be used as antibacterial, anti-fungal, antiviral, anti-cancer, anti-diabetic, antimalarial and anti-immunosuppressive properties. Endophytic bacteria are found in all higher plants, one of which is balakacida (Chromolaena odorata). This study aims to isolate the endophytic bacteria balakacida plant from Banda Aceh, to test the antimicrobial activity against the pathogenic bacteria Pasteurella multocida and Bacillus subtilis. The samples used were young leaves of balakacida plant with the method of isolation and purification of endophytic bacteria and in vitro tests.The results showed that endophytic bacteria could be isolated from balakacida plant and showed inhibitory activity against the pathogenic bacteria Pasteurella multocida and Bacillus subtilis. Thus, the endophytic bacteria from balakacida have bioactive compounds that have potential as antimicrobials.

Abstract

This study aims to evaluate the sunscreen activity of nyamplung seed extract resulting from cold press extraction, soxletation with n-hexane solvent, and maceration with alcohol solvent. Apart from that, determining the minimum concentration of using nyamplung seed extract as a sunscreen ingredient. This study was conducted in vitro using UV spectrophotometry with the method developed by Sayre et al., (1979). The results showed that the alcohol extract of nyamplung seeds had the best sunscreen activity with an SPF of 42,499 at a concentration of 1,000 ppm in chloroform:alcohol (1:1) in the ultra protection category. Followed by n-hexane extract and cold pressed extract with SPF 39,951 and 36,349 respectively with the same concentration, solvent, and category. The higher the sample concentration, the lower the percentage of erythema and pigmentation, while the higher the SPF. The lowest concentrations of cold pressed extract, n-hexane, and nyamplung seed alcohol that meet the category of sunscreen with ultra protection were 600, 600, and 400 ppm, respectively.

Abstract

The purpose of this study was to determine the diversity of sea urchin species on the Kadahang Beach, East Sumba Regency. The sampling technique used is a purposive sampling and analyzed using a quantitative descriptive approach with the Shannon-Wiener diversity index formula. Sea urchin samples were calculated using the quadratic transect technique with a plot size of 1 x 1 meter placed perpendicular to the inside of 50 meters using a plot of 16 plots. The environmental factors measured were temperature, salinity, and acidity (pH). Measurements were carried out at two observation stations. The results showed that 8 species of sea urchin were divided into 4 orders, namely the orders Echinaceae, Diadematoida, Camarodonta, and Stomopnestes. The diversity index obtained is in the moderate category with a value of H` = 2.026.

Abstract

Koenih rimbo (Curcuma sumatrana Miq.) is a medicinal plant endemic to Sumatra from the Zingiberaceae family. Research on the antibacterial test of koenih rimbo rhizome extracts against Gram-positive bacteria has been conducted at the Basic Biology Laboratory, UPT. Basic and Central Laboratory, Chemical Laboratory of Natural Materials, UPT. Biological Resources, Andalas University,Padang. This study aims to determine the antibacterial activity of fresh extracts, infusions, and ethanol extracts and determine the largest inhibition zone of koenih rimbo rhizomes against several Gram-positive bacteria. The research used a survey method with a purposive sampling technique. The results showed that the fresh extract, infusa, and ethanol extract had antibacterial activity against Gram-positive bacteria (Staphylococcus aureus, S. epidermidis, Bacillus subtilis, and B. cereus. The most significant inhibition zone was obtained from the extract with ethanol solvent with a strong inhibition category.

Abstract

Cayenne pepper is one of the most popular horticultural crops, therefore fertilization can be used to increase the growth of chili plants. This research was conducted to determine the effect of the POC combination of tea dregs and coconut coir on the growth of cayenne pepper. The study was conducted using an experimental method using a completely randomized design (CRD) factorial pattern, namely POC concentration factor P0 (without giving POC), P1 (100 ml POC tea dregs and coconut coir + 900 ml water), P2 (200 POC tea dregs and coconut coir ml + 800 ml water), P3 (POC tea dregs and coconut coir 300 ml + 700 ml water) and time intervals H1 (3 days), H2 (6 days). Observational data were analyzed by ANOVA test with 5% confidence level. The parameters measured were plant height, number of leaves and wet weight. The best growth of cayenne pepper plants was in the P3H2 treatment (300 ml POC concentration + 700 ml water and 6 days interval) with an average plant height of 24.5 cm, 8 leaves and 14.5 g fresh weight.

Abstract

The use of biocontrol agents in controlling Aedes aegypti mosquitoes can be an alternative to avoid the adverse effects of dependence on chemical insecticides. Exploration of potential local insects as biocontrol agents is important in maintaining the balance of the ecosystem. This study aims to determine the predation rate of the adult diving beetle Cybister sp. against Ae. mosquito larvae. aegypti. This experimental research was carried out at the Integrated MIPA Laboratory, Halmahera University. A total of 1 predator and 30 late instar larvae of Ae. aegypti was placed in an aquarium (20 cm x 14 cm x 14 cm, 2 L capacity) containing 1 liter of water. Observation of predation of Cybister sp. adults against Ae. aegypti was carried out for 72 hours at intervals of 6 hours. This predation experiment was carried out with three replicates. Analysis of the predation rate of Ae. aegypti refers to a mathematical model. The statistical test used was correlation to see the speed of larval predation and analysis of variance. The results showed that the adult diving beetle Cybister sp. able to reduce the number of Ae. aegypti with a predation rate in 12 hour intervals of 0.755; 0.294; 0.188; and 0.132 per hour respectively. This predation showed an accurate and significant relationship (R2 = 0.8608; P <0.05). The conclusions of this study indicate that the adult diving beetle Cybister sp. able to reduce the number of Ae. aegypti with a predation rate in 12 hour intervals of 0.755; 0.294; 0.188; and 0.132 per hour respectively, and statistically the predation shows an accurate and significant relationship.
